Friday 30 January is World Neglected Tropical Diseases Day. It’s a day to celebrate how far we’ve come in the fight against these conditions of poverty and injustice. And it’s a day to call for justice for affected communities.

Neglected tropical diseases, including leprosy, impact more than 1.4 billion people across the world. They are preventable and treatable. Yet every year, they devastate lives and shatter futures.

There isn’t enough attention on these conditions. Recent aid cuts have only made it harder to tackle them. Affected communities are in danger of being left behind.
